关于ajax前台验证用户名是否存在
来源:互联网 发布:python画图教程 编辑:程序博客网 时间:2024/05/16 12:27
<pre name="code" class="html"> <div class="login_li"> <div class="login_lt">用户名</div><span id="userinfo" style="color:red;padding:5px 30px; "></span> <div class="login_rt"> <input type="text" class="all_in" id="username" name="username" onblur="loadXMLDoc();"/>
其中需要 onblur 失去焦点事,接下来就是AJAX:
$.ajax({ type: "post", url:"<%=request.getContextPath()%>/user/check.do", data: {username: $("input[name='username']").val()}, success: function(msg){//alert(msg);if("success"==msg){$("#userinfo").html("**用戶已存在");// alert("*********"); }else{ $("#userinfo").html(""); } },error: function(){// $("#userinfo").html("");alert("调用异常");} }); }ajax验证是需要后台写代码,写一个验证action的,我用的是springMVC
@RequestMapping("/check.do")@ResponseBodypublic void check(@RequestParam("username")String username,HttpServletResponse response,HttpServletRequest request,Model model){try {PrintWriter out = response.getWriter();User user = new User();user.setUsername(username);boolean b=userService.checkUser(user);if(b){//out.print("用户已存在");out.print("success");return ;}return;} catch (Exception e) {// TODO Auto-generated catch blocke.printStackTrace();}}
//可额外补充
document.getElementById("sub").disabled=true; //这段代码可以让已经存在的用户不能点击//按钮颜色变灰色$("#sub").css("background-color","#C0C0C0");
0 0
- 关于ajax前台验证用户名是否存在
- Ajax用户名验证是否存在(前台调后台)
- ajax验证用户名是否存在
- ajax验证用户名是否存在
- AJAX 验证用户名是否存在
- ajax 验证用户名是否存在
- ajax验证用户名是否存在
- ajax验证用户名是否存在
- ajax验证用户名是否存在
- Ajax验证用户名是否存在
- ajax 验证用户名是否存在
- Ajax验证用户名是否存在
- Ajax验证用户名是否存在
- ajax验证用户名是否存在(ajax+jsp)
- asp+ajax 验证用户名是否存在
- ajax 验证注册用户名是否存在
- Struts+ajax验证用户名是否存在
- struts2 ajax验证用户名是否存在
- 二叉查找树--插入、删除、查找
- POJ Pushing Boxes 优先队列BFS
- 使用SAX方式解析XML
- Writing an alsa driver译文-第二章 PCI驱动的基本流程
- SQLServer控制用户访问权限表
- 关于ajax前台验证用户名是否存在
- python笔记---OS模块内建方法
- 深入浅出 RecyclerView
- 判断客户端是否是iOS或者Android
- SecureCRT中常用linux命令
- oracle用户创建及权限设置
- Axis2
- 浅析Hash算法
- SOAP webserivce 和 RESTful webservice 对比及区别